UAMH 7152 — Ceratorhiza sp.

add to cart

UAMH Number:7152
Species Name: Ceratorhiza sp.
Type:
Synonyms: Orcheomycesshow more
Taxonomy: FUNGI Basidiomycota, Agaricomycetes, Cantharellales, Ceratobasidiaceae
Strain History: Richardson, K. -> Currah, R.S. (K301b) -> UAMH
Substrate: roots of epiphytic orchid Campylocentrum micranthum growing on Erythrina in cacao plantation
Location: COSTA RICA Heredia Province, La Selva (GEO: 10.431,-84.007)
Isolator: Richardson, K.
Isolation Date: 1991-04-29
Date Received: 1992-06-25
Characters: MYCORRHIZAE with Campylocentrum micranthum - Richardson et al, Lindleyana 8:127-137, 1993 // MYCORRHIZAE with epiphytic orchid Campylocentrum micranthum (Click for publications citing UAMH 7152)
